"Immune system can drive cancers into a dormant state"

Margaret and others on the list have questioned stimulating the immune system of someone who has a cancer of the immune system- and while many of us agree with the basic concept, many of us work to boost our immune systems.  Well, maybe this is some of the answer.  Certainily, more research is needed.  David

"Scientists have been working for years to use the immune system to eradicate cancers, a technique known as immunotherapy. The new findings prove an alternate to this approach exists: When the cancer can't be killed with immune attacks, it may be possible to find ways to use the immune system to contain it. The results also may help explain why some tumors seem to suddenly stop growing and go into a lasting period of dormancy."

The study appears today in the advance online publication of Nature.
